Understanding Fahrenheit and Celsius
Before we dive into the conversion, let's briefly review the two temperature scales involved: Fahrenheit (°F) and Celsius (°C).
-
Fahrenheit (°F): This scale was invented by Daniel Gabriel Fahrenheit in 1724. It uses the freezing point of water as 32°F and the boiling point of water as 212°F at standard atmospheric pressure.
-
Celsius (°C): Also known as the centigrade scale, it was developed by Anders Celsius in 1742. It uses the freezing point of water as 0°C and the boiling point of water as 100°C at standard atmospheric pressure. This scale is part of the International System of Units (SI).
The key difference lies in the size of the degree increments and the assigned values for the freezing and boiling points of water. Celsius uses a more straightforward and scientifically logical scale.
The Conversion Formula: From Fahrenheit to Celsius
The conversion from Fahrenheit to Celsius is achieved using a simple yet elegant formula:
°C = (°F - 32) × 5/9
Let's apply this to convert 48°F to Celsius:
°C = (48°F - 32) × 5/9
°C = 16 × 5/9
°C = 80/9
°C ≈ 8.89°C
Therefore, 48°F is approximately equal to 8.89°C.

The Science Behind the Conversion Formula
The conversion formula isn't arbitrary; it's derived from the relationship between the Fahrenheit and Celsius scales. The difference between the boiling and freezing points of water is 180°F (212°F - 32°F) in Fahrenheit and 100°C in Celsius. The ratio of these differences is 180/100, which simplifies to 9/5. This ratio is the foundation of the conversion formula. Subtracting 32 accounts for the different starting points (0°C vs 32°F) of the two scales.

Beyond the Conversion: A Deeper Look at Temperature Scales
While Fahrenheit and Celsius are the most commonly used scales, other scales exist, including:
-
Kelvin (K): This is the absolute temperature scale, where 0 K represents absolute zero – the theoretical point where all molecular motion ceases. Kelvin is widely used in scientific applications. The conversion from Celsius to Kelvin is straightforward: K = °C + 273.15.
-
Rankine (°R): This is an absolute temperature scale based on Fahrenheit, with 0°R representing absolute zero. The conversion from Fahrenheit to Rankine is: °R = °F + 459.67.
Understanding the different scales and their interrelationships provides a more comprehensive grasp of temperature measurement.
